Someone has encouraged me to engage in party politics by joining a political party. However, I oppose it, because political parties often represent interests that conflict with my own values and belief system.
Rather than aligning myself with parties that promote agendas incompatible with my views, I want to organiz my local community, prioritizing grassroots involvement and direct democratic participation over representative party politics.
As a syndicalist, I firmly believe that the working class should organize itself in autonomous, democratic, bottom-up unions that are driven by their members’ collective self-management. These unions should be the foundation of socio-economic organization, structuring our local communities around the needs of the people rather than profit.
In my view, fundamental needs like food, shelter, housing, and clothing are universal human rights that must be guaranteed to everyone regardless of race, gender, or appearance, free from hierarchy.

From what I have read and continue to study, the transitional phase in anarcho-syndicalism involves the organized syndicates and unions acting as the foundational organs for the new society. These unions are democratically structured and federated at local, regional, national, and international levels. During the transition, they engage in direct action such as strikes and boycotts to challenge capitalist control, while simultaneously building the capacity for worker self-management.
Unlike Marxist theories that propose a transitional state, anarcho-syndicalism rejects the use of state power at any stage. Instead, these federations of workers’ councils are both the instrument and the goal of the transition. When the opportunity for social revolution arrives, these organized bodies would directly assume control over production, land, and social resources, abolishing hierarchical state and capitalist structures.
The resulting society would be libertarian and stateless, based on voluntary cooperation and mutual aid. The transitional phase is thus not a separate intermediate stage but a continuous process of building and expanding workers' self-organization and autonomy within and against the current system, preparing for an immediate shift to a free and egalitarian social order without reliance on centralized authority.
Other anarchists and syndicalists are welcome to correct me if I am mistaken, but this is what I understand and look to when discussing the transitional period within anarcho-syndicalism.

I'm #ActuallyAutistic, and I want to see a worker-controlled community where the labor process isn’t dictated by rigid hierarchies or managers running some Taylorist algorithm. Imagine abolishing those antiquated top-down structures and running things through federated councils, real participatory democracy, not just a suggestion box theater.
My ideal workday would be one where I’ve got agency over what I do because I’m collaborating with comrades in the union, actively practicing collective self-management, and making decisions by consensus (shoutout to all the meeting minutes, voting procedures, and all the Parecon spreadsheets). Work allocation rotates, responsibilities are balanced, and nobody’s stuck optimizing a Gantt chart for someone else’s profit margin.
With rigid hierarchies intact, there’s no meaningful praxis of democracy. It’s always a one-way mirror, decisions handed down, labor alienated, surplus value siphoned off to distant capital. The material outcomes of our work should strengthen our community, not some absentee shareholders whose only connection to our lives is a quarterly earnings call.
Do I enjoy working? Definitely. But in a world built on genuine worker self-management, where we plan, balance, and carry out decisions together, I’d enjoy it just a little bit more.
